A layer of glycerine of thickness 1 mm present between a large surface area of 0.1 m². With what force the small surface is to be pulled, so that it can move with a velocity 1 m/s, given that the coefficient of viscocity =0.07 kg m⁻¹ s⁻¹

Options

(a) 5 N
(b) 7 N
(c) 4 N
(d) 3 N

Correct Answer:

7 N
